Child Passenger Safety Campaign Numbers Released In Buffalo Grove

BUFFALO GROVE, IL —The Buffalo Grove Police Department issued 14 seat belt citations and three other traffic citations during its Child Passenger Safety Week enforcement campaign that took place Sept. 17- 30, according to a news release.
The department joined forces with more than 200 local law enforcement agencies to increase awareness about proper child safety seat use, and to encourage all motorists to buckle up. The effort featured high-visibility enforcement combined with a variety of outreach activities, including a media campaign, according to the news release.

The Child Passenger Safety Week campaign was funded by federal traffic safety funds from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ration and administered through the Illinois Department of Transportation.
